Output 609c834fded7ad3fb21c1b3647f21deddffe3687244b6a87dba0c48d911650c6:1

value
3949015
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ef4196081774b1666f490b789456e1a85bd014b5 OP_EQUAL
address
3PW5zPcLD7x5E6L4T1EKbUEh7kSzRJ7bSx
transaction
609c834fded7ad3fb21c1b3647f21deddffe3687244b6a87dba0c48d911650c6
spent
true